  1. Managing First Aid of Joints and Rounded Body Parts with Retention Peha-Haft Bandage

    The Peha-Haft bandage is an absorbent cohesive conforming gauze bandage designed for dressing retention and conical parts of the body. It stays on the skin securely without pins, clips, or tape, making a perfect choice for fixation and dressing retention.

    Peha-Haft is skin-friendly, uniquely conformable, Peha-Haft, and designed for use on rounded body parts like joints, and other hard-to-dress areas. It features a breathable fabric construction with a high share of natural fibers.

  2. Treat Your Wounds Effectively with Non-Adhering ADAPTIC TOUCH Silicon Dressing

    ADAPTIC TOUCH Non-Adhering Silicone Dressing makes a primary contact layer with the wound for the treatment dry to heavily exuding, partial and full-thickness chronic wounds. Being a primary wound contact layer, it has a great performance that promotes easy passage of exudate into the absorbent secondary dressing, and thereby reducing any risk of exudate pooling and maceration. This flexible, open-mesh silicone protects the wound, helps in effective healing, and allows easy application and removal without traumatising or causing any pain to the patient, resulting in patients and clinical satisfaction. Besides, with negative pressure wound therapy (NPWT), ADAPTIC TOUCH can even be used under medical supervision.

  3. KerraPro for Ultimate Pressure-Relieving Treatments

    KerraPro is a pressure reducing pad made of 100% silicone to protect bony prominences. Use it flat or folded. If required the sheet can be cut to a required shape or size for effective treatment.

    Use KerraPro sheet to cushion and protect the head and shoulder blades, reduce pressure between the knees, ankles, and under the chin. Its sheet can also be used for hand contractures.

    Indication:

    KerraPro is indicated for the prevention of risk of developing pressure damage on bony prominences or on areas where medical devices may cause damage to the skin due to pressure. It is advisable not to use it as a wound dressing or directly on broken skin. Use KerraPro only on intact skin on areas where damage is likely to occur. You can also use it in areas where category I pressure ulcer is already present.

    Application Method:

    Cut KerraPro to the required size. Apply on clean and dry skin. Also, clean the pad at least once a day with soap and water and dry thoroughly before reapplying.

    Key Benefits of Using KerraPro:

    • Protects the skin on bony prominences
    • Prevents early pressure damage
    • Provides enhanced patients comfort
    • Easy cleaning
    • Easy application and pain-free removal
    • Washable and reusable

    • Remove Any Kind of Scars with CICA-CARE Silicone Gel Dressings

      Treating scars can be difficult, especially red and raised ones. Treat any kind of scar with 90% effectiveness that is up to 20 years old with a CICA-CARE self-adhesive silicone gel sheet. CICA-CARE is a comfortable, reusable, and durable dressing that can be used at day or night, both by adults and children.

      Indications:

      Cica-Care is indicated for use as a prophylactic therapy on closed wounds that helps prevent hypertrophic scarring and keloids.

      How it Works

      The dressing provides hydration to the scar area. The moisture that is locked into the skin around the scar helps in reducing the blood supply to that specific scar area. This reduction in blood supply in turn reduces the collagen amount in the area, resulting in the affected scar area becoming paler and to slowly become of the natural colour of the skin.

    • Urgosorb Border

      Urgosorb Border

      The Urgosorb Borderis an absorbent dressing giving effects of calcium alginate fibres and hydrocolloid particles. After contact with exudate, sodium and calcium ions are exchanged between wound and dressing. It maintains a moist environment that facilitates the healing process in the wound. It absorbs exudate, drains and softens necrotic debris on the wounds. It activates platelets and promotes haemostasis of bleeding wounds.

      Key Benefits of Urgosorb Border:

      • It helps in exudate management and helps in the protection of peri-wound skin of wound from maceration.
      • It is easy to apply and remove from wounds.
      • It can be used under compression and promotes haemostasis in bleeding wounds.

      How to Use the Urgosorb Border?

      Start by cleaning the wound and choose the appropriate size of Urgosorb. Now, apply it directly to the wound surface. For deep wounds apply it without any pressure and cover with secondary dressing. Secure it in its place using a suitable bandage.

      Indications:

      The Urgosorb Bordercan be used in the following ways:

      • Urgosorb Border is indicated for bleeding and exuding wounds during their granulation stage.
      • It can be used in the treatment of anfractuous pressure ulcers, pilonidal sinus.

      Precautions:

      • Do not re-sterilise this dressing.
      • It should be stored away from light, moisture, and heat.
      • Do not use it for endonasal cavity in rhinoplastic surgery, dry necrotic tissue, and third-degree burns.
